Understanding WebP and AVIF
WebP: Developed by Google, WebP is an advanced image format that provides both lossy and lossless compression. WebP images are significantly smaller than their JPG and PNG counterparts, resulting in faster load times and reduced bandwidth usage. WebP supports transparency (alpha channel) and animation, making it a versatile choice for various types of content.
AVIF: Short for AV1 Image File Format, AVIF is a relatively new image format that offers even better compression rates than WebP. Developed by the Alliance for Open Media, AVIF leverages the AV1 video codec to achieve high-quality images with minimal file sizes. AVIF supports features like HDR (High Dynamic Range) and wide color gamut, making it ideal for next-gen visual experiences.

Tools for Conversion
There are several tools and methods you can use to convert JPG and PNG files to WebP and AVIF:
- Online Converters: Websites like Squoosh, CloudConvert, and Ezgif offer easy-to-use online conversion tools for WebP and AVIF.
- Image Editing Software: Applications like Adobe Photoshop and GIMP support exporting images in WebP format, while AVIF support is gradually being integrated.
- Command-Line Tools: For developers and power users, command-line tools like cwebp and avifenc provide powerful options for batch conversion.
Step-by-Step Guide to Conversion
Here’s a detailed guide on how to convert JPG and PNG files to WebP and AVIF using various methods:
Using Squoosh (Online Tool):
- Visit the Squoosh website.
- Drag and drop your JPG or PNG file onto the interface.
- Select WebP or AVIF from the dropdown menu on the right.
- Adjust the quality and compression settings as needed.
- Click on the download button to save the converted file.
Using Adobe Photoshop (WebP Conversion):
- Open your JPG or PNG file in Adobe Photoshop.
- Go to File > Export > Save for Web (Legacy).
- In the Save for Web window, select WebP from the format dropdown menu.
- Adjust the quality and compression settings as needed.
- Click Save to export your image as a WebP file.
Using cwebp (Command-Line Tool for WebP):
- Install cwebp on your system (available for Windows, macOS, and Linux).
- Open a command prompt or terminal window.
- Run the following command to convert your image:
bash
cwebp input.jpg -o output.webp
Replace
input.jpg
with your source file andoutput.webp
with your desired output file name.
Using avifenc (Command-Line Tool for AVIF):
- Install avifenc on your system (available for Windows, macOS, and Linux).
- Open a command prompt or terminal window.
- Run the following command to convert your image:
bash
avifenc input.png output.avif
Replace
input.png
with your source file andoutput.avif
with your desired output file name.
Best Practices for Conversion
- Maintain Original Files: Always keep a backup of your original JPG or PNG files in case you need to revert the changes.
- Test Compatibility: While WebP and AVIF are widely supported by modern browsers, ensure compatibility with your target audience by providing fallback options using HTML
<picture>
elements. - Optimize Quality: Experiment with different compression settings to find the right balance between file size and image quality. Test your images across various devices and screen sizes to ensure optimal performance.
- Automate Batch Conversion: For large image libraries, consider using automated scripts or batch processing tools to streamline the conversion process.
